What is UST Systems?

UST Systems, or Underground Storage Tank Systems, are tanks and associated piping that are installed underground to store regulated substances such as petroleum products or hazardous chemicals. These systems are commonly found at gas stations, airports, and various industrial facilities. UST Systems are regulated to prevent leaks that can contaminate soil and groundwater, and they require regular monitoring, maintenance, and compliance with environmental regulations. Operators and owners must adhere to strict guidelines for installation, operation, and closure to ensure environmental safety.
